Cliente VPN PPTP para macOS Sierra ou iOS 10?

53

A Apple removeu o suporte à VPN PPTP na Sierra devido a problemas de segurança. Consulte: https://support.apple.com/en-us/HT206844

Infelizmente, preciso me conectar a uma organização que oferece suporte apenas ao PPTP (não é minha decisão).

Eu sei sobre o Shimo , mas custa US $ 50 e tem muitos recursos que não preciso.

Eu esperava encontrar uma solução gratuita ou de código aberto? Uma opção somente de linha de comando seria adequada para o macOS.

Estou até aberto a soluções mais esotéricas (por exemplo, uma VM linux leve que se conecta à VPN e depois compartilha a conexão com o sistema operacional host, mas não tenho certeza de quão viável isso seria ou como fazê-lo).

Editar: vejo que a ferramenta de linha de comando pppdainda está presente no macOS Sierra, então talvez seja possível chamar isso diretamente?

Edit 2: Tentei seguir este tutorial com um arquivo de opções do ArchWiki e uma rota personalizada /etc/ppp/ip-up, mas gera um erro ( publish_entry SCDSet() failed: Success!) quando tento executar o pppdcomando, o pppddaemon não parece estar em execução e a ppp0interface não está aparecendo ifconfig. Eu não sei muito sobre redes e interfaces de rede, então estou achando isso muito confuso! Qualquer ajuda seria muito apreciada.

Mateus
fonte
11
Acontece que o iOS 10, deixando de lado o PPTP, foi suficiente para que eles finalmente suportassem o OpenVPN, então, obrigado Apple! (Eu acho?) Espero que ainda haja uma solução para essa pergunta para aqueles que precisam dela.
Mateus
Eu tenho um roteador ASUS RT-N56U que suporta apenas PPTP. Portanto, essa pergunta ainda é válida.
adib
Bom, porcaria. Quando se trata de segurança, os usuários geralmente são o elo mais fraco. Talvez eles devessem se livrar deles também.
Daniel
Eu escrevi o tutorial como conectar usando o terminal filipmolcik.com/pptp-vpn-on-macos-sierra-and-high-sierra
Filip Molcik

Respostas:

26

O cliente FlowVPN é gratuito (e funciona com qualquer provedor).

Ele suporta PPTP e OpenVPN no macOS Sierra e High Sierra:

https://www.flowvpn.com/download-mac/

Basta substituir o endereço do servidor FlowVPN por qualquer servidor e ele se conectará.

A.Badger
fonte
2
Como sobrescrever o endereço do servidor FlowVPN? É um menu suspenso.
SparkAndShine
2
@sparkandshine Você pode digitar dentro do menu suspenso se você colocar o cursor na mesma :)
ThomasCle
11
Obrigado pela sugestão. Infelizmente, para mim, o FlowVPN não funcionou ( PPTP error when reading header : read -1, expected 12 bytes), enquanto o Shimo funciona.
Blaise
3
para mim, ele fica preso ao conectar:Mon Apr 10 17:31:37 2017 : pptp_wait_input: Address added. previous interface setting (name: en0, address: 192.168.2.25), current interface setting (name: ppp0, family: PPP, address: 192.168.5.25, subnet: 255.255.255.0, destination: 192.168.5.1). Mon Apr 10 17:31:41 2017 : PPTP port-mapping update for en0 ignored: VPN is the Primary interface. Public Address: 0, Protocol: None, Private Port: 0, Public Port: 0 Mon Apr 10 17:31:41 2017 : PPTP clearing port-mapping for en0
Amir
11
@RichAble FlowVPN não é mais gratuito. Existe uma alternativa terminal para vpnc
SumNeuron
0

Acabei de pagar US $ 55 pelo Shimo 4. Funciona. Uma pesquisa no Google por Shimo 4 VPN o guiará para o link correto. Ele suporta PPTP, L2TP, OpenVPN, SSH e mais alguns. Até descobri que posso conectar-me a algum servidor L2TP com o Shimo enquanto não consigo conectar-me ao cliente VPN OS X incorporado. O preço é um pouco caro, mas funciona muito bem para mim, então paguei por isso. Eu acho que eles podem ter algum aumento de vendas à medida que o novo OS X foi lançado.

Qian Chen
fonte
Bem-vindo ao perguntar diferente! Estamos tentando encontrar as melhores respostas e essas respostas fornecerão informações sobre por que elas são as melhores. Explique por que você acha que o software recomendado é melhor do que outros por aí. O fornecimento de links também pode ajudar o OP e outros a encontrar o software e avaliá-lo. Consulte Como responder sobre como fornecer uma resposta de qualidade. - Revisão
fsb
O OP escreveu: “Eu esperava encontrar uma solução gratuita ou de código aberto?” E mencionou explicitamente por que eles não estão usando o Shimo.
Andrea Lazzarotto
@AndreaLazzarotto é interessante. Gostaria de saber se OP adicionou depois da minha postagem. Mas eu não tenho certeza. Acho que não li sobre isso quando postei minha resposta. Devo lê-lo, definitivamente não o publicaria.
Qian Chen
11
Shimo fornece licenças grátis para os alunos se inscrever com endereço de e-mail da sua instituição educacional: shimovpn.com/students
Benjamin B.
0

Encontrei isso ao pesquisar como corrigir um erro que estava ocorrendo no Shimo ao tentar conectar-me à VPN PPTP. Não obtive muitos resultados de pesquisa úteis, mesmo que isso não responda à pergunta original, outras pessoas podem chegar aqui procurando ajuda para este erro:

LCP: tempo limite enviando solicitações de configuração

Estou executando uma avaliação do Shimo no OS X 10.12 (Sierra) e o servidor VPN no Windows 2012 R2.

Também postei essa resposta em outra pergunta, porque me ajudou a encontrar a solução. Uma recomendação postada por @wgui foi usar a opção 'silent' que não funcionou, mas a descrição dada para 'silent' me levou a descobrir isso.

A solução para mim foi usar a opção 'passiva'. No Shimo, ele pode ser ativado na seção 'Especialista'. Você deve vê-lo como uma das opções oferecidas ao adicionar uma chave de parâmetro (basta deixar o valor em branco). Uma vez definido, minha conexão funcionou bem.

Undeadpony
fonte
-1

O VPN Tracker também suporta PPTP, não é gratuito, mas presume-se que seja o software VPN mais profissional para o Mac. As conexões PPTP são importadas automaticamente para o VPN Tracker se forem lançadas no El Capitan antes da atualização e se a conexão falhar, há uma equipe de suporte profissional. Sim, é um produto pago.

Mark D.
fonte